| What It Does | Chainlit allows developers to quickly build and test LLM-powered applications by automatically generating an interactive web user interface from Python code. It captures and visualizes every step of an LLM interaction, including prompts, responses, and intermediate tool calls, providing deep insights for debugging and optimization. This framework simplifies the iterative process of developing, evaluating, and deploying AI agents and chatbots. | Bytebot provides developers with a Python-based framework to define intelligent desktop agent logic, which is then containerized for portability and isolated execution. These agents can interact with GUI applications, web browsers, and command-line tools, making intelligent decisions facilitated by integrated AI models like LLMs and computer vision. The platform includes tools for deploying agents to target machines and managing their entire lifecycle, from creation to scaling and monitoring. |
